Countdown Memories

AN INTERVIEW WITH SIMONE

Jason: When did you start watching Countdown?

Simone: 1980 but full on from 1981...ie...THE year for great new artists!

Jason: What are amongst some of your greatest Countdown memories, favourite Countdown episodes?

Simone: I love the Kim Wilde stuff, I remember Madonna’s 1st interview and thinking she was GERMAN??????

Jason: Who were your favourite artists during the 70's and 80's that Countdown introduced you to?

Simone: Kim, Human League, Duran Duran, Madonna ,A-HA.

Jason: What were or are your favourite segments of the show?

Simone: Getting to see new clips and HUMDRUM.

Jason: Did you ever attend Countdown, and if not did you ever want to at the time?

Simone: Yes I tried for Kim's 86 Christmas show, but it was all out.
